The Foreign Minister of the Republic, Yván Gil, reported that he held a meeting with the Chief of Staff of the Secretary General of the United Nations (UN), Earle Courtenay Rattray, and the Deputy Secretary General for Political Affairs of the organization, Miroslav Jenca.
The information was provided in his account on the social network X, in which he specified that the purpose of the meeting was to address regional and multilateral issues.
The Chief of Staff of the UN Secretary General, Courtenay Rattray, took office on December 17, 2021 and served as ambassador of Jamaica to China (2008-2013); director of the Department of Bilateral Relations of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Foreign Trade in Kingston (2005 -2008), among other positions.
For his part, the current Secretary General, Miroslav Jenca, has served as special representative of the Secretary-General and head of the United Nations Regional Center for Preventive Diplomacy for Central Asia in Ashgabat (Turkmenistan) since 2008.
Jenca was also director of the Office of the Minister of Foreign Affairs of Slovakia, as well as ambassador and head of the Mission to the Center of the Organization for Security and Cooperation in Europe (OSCE), in Tashkent, Uzbekistan.
